The 2015 Cuvée Imperial Reserva from Compañía Vinícola del Norte de España is a distinguished wine from the renowned Rioja DO in Spain. Crafted predominantly from Tempranillo, with smaller proportions of Graciano and Mazuelo, this Reserva stands out for its balance between tradition and modernity. The grapes for this cuvée are meticulously selected from mature vineyards, typically aged between 25 and 40 years, cultivated on clay-limestone soils that provide both structure and elegance to the wine. The 2015 vintage is considered very good, benefitting from optimal weather conditions during the growing season and harvest, resulting in wines with expressive fruit, finesse, and remarkable ageing potential. Vinification involves a temperature-controlled fermentation followed by an extended period of ageing—usually about 24 months—in both American and French oak barrels, imparting complex notes of spice, tobacco, and vanilla, harmoniously blending with red and dark berry fruit and a hint of leather.

La Rioja is one of Spain’s most celebrated wine regions, with a winemaking heritage that stretches back centuries. The region enjoys a combination of Atlantic and Mediterranean climate influences, with warm days and cool nights that help grapes ripen slowly and retain freshness. Soils vary from chalky clay in Rioja Alta to ferrous clay in Rioja Alavesa, each lending unique characteristics to the wines. The tradition of barrel-ageing in Rioja has given rise to styles like Reserva and Gran Reserva, defined by strict ageing requirements that develop wines with remarkable depth, subtlety, and longevity.

For food pairings, the structured yet velvety style of this 2015 Reserva is ideal for classic Spanish cuisine such as roast lamb or suckling pig, grilled chuletillas (lamb cutlets), or mature Manchego cheese. Internationally, it pairs beautifully with slow-cooked meats, spicy sausages, mushroom risotto, and hard cheeses. The wine’s nuanced oak influence elevates dishes with earthy or smoky flavours, while its bright acidity cuts through richer fare.

To enjoy this wine at its best, decant it for about an hour to fully open up its aromatic complexity. Serve at 16-18°C. This temperature preserves the freshness of the fruit while allowing the layered tertiary notes from barrel-ageing to blossom on the palate.
